Get StartedThere is not yet a modern 5G network in Yemen (as of 2023). The penetration of 4G, i.e. mobile communications with at least LTE speed, recently stood at 56.70%. Conversely, 17.06 million people in the country had to make do with the maximum Internet speed of the outdated UMTS standard (or even less).
In data collected between July 2022 and June 2024, China was reported to have had around 3.5 million 5G base stations installed across the country, with Chinese mobile operators investing heavily in 5G infrastructure. By comparison, the European Union had around 460,000 thousand base stations, while the United States had approximately 175,000.
In South Korea, according to the Ministry of Science and ICT and the mobile communication industry, as of December 2021, had 460,000 5G wireless stations of which, base stations accounted for 94% of the total, or 430,000 units, while repeaters only accounted for 30,000 units, or 6%.
